Additional Tips
Looking for other ways to become a hometown hero? Here are some simple hacks:- Participate in shop local events. Keep the money local by getting involved in “shop local” events this holiday season. Black Friday is a great time to hop on this bandwagon, as is Small Business Saturday. Be a local hero for your own company and other businesses by promoting these things.
- Host community meetings. Find a cause you care about and host community meetings dedicated to supporting it. From your local AA chapter to a community environmental organizations, there are many ways to support causes you believe in.
- Shift your marketing. Shift your marketing to focus more locally. Instead of stock photos, hire a photographer to take pictures of your actual, local customers and products. This makes marketing more personal and meaningful and helps you stand out in your industry.
